关于rust 写 websocket服务程序 性能
💡
原文中文,约400字,阅读约需1分钟。
📝
内容提要
作者使用Rust及tokio、fastwebsockets和crossbeam-channel搭建WebSocket服务器,测试发现性能不佳:1000个连接时CPU占用150%,3000个连接时每个客户端仅接收6条消息每秒,CPU占用达400%。希望了解Rust WebSocket服务的连接和消息推送能力。
🎯
关键要点
- 作者使用Rust及tokio、fastwebsockets和crossbeam-channel搭建WebSocket服务器。
- 测试发现性能不佳,1000个连接时CPU占用150%。
- 3000个连接时每个客户端仅接收6条消息每秒,CPU占用达400%。
- 更多连接时出错几率大,基本不能工作。
- 希望了解Rust WebSocket服务的连接和消息推送能力。
➡️